SpaceX Reveals AI Device Prototype with Phone-Like Features
SpaceX has recently showcased a prototype of an AI device that bears a resemblance to a traditional handset. This prototype was presented to investors ahead of the company's anticipated public offering. The unveiling of this device indicates that SpaceX may be looking to expand its business into the wireless communication sector, potentially diversifying its portfolio beyond its well-known aerospace ventures.
What happened
According to a report by TechCrunch, SpaceX's prototype is described as "handset-like," suggesting that it may function similarly to smartphones or other mobile devices. This move aligns with the company's history of innovation and its ongoing efforts to push the boundaries of technology. By venturing into the AI and wireless space, SpaceX could be positioning itself to tap into a lucrative market that intersects with its existing capabilities in satellite communications and aerospace technology.

Context and caveats
While the news of SpaceX's AI device prototype is significant, sourcing is limited, and further details about the device's specifications, capabilities, and intended market are not yet available. The report primarily focuses on the presentation to investors, leaving many questions unanswered about the device's functionality and the strategic direction SpaceX intends to take.
